1866 Connecticut Gubernatorial Election
Who won the 1866 Connecticut Gubernatorial Election?
Joseph Roswell Hawley won the 1866 Connecticut Gubernatorial Election. Joseph Roswell Hawley received 43,974 popular votes (50.3%). The main challenger was James E. English (49.69%).
